  2. [SURREALISME] Collection complète des cahiers G.L.M. du N°1 au N°9[SURREALISME] Collection complète des cahiers G.L.M. du N°1 au N°9
    André BRETON, Hans BELLMER

    [SURREALISME] Collection complète des cahiers G.L.M. du N°1 au N°9[SURREALISM - Complete collection of the G.L.M. journals, from No. 1 to No. 9]

    GLM|Paris mai 1936 à mars 1939|14.2 x 19.7 cm|9 volumes brochés sous étui

    First edition and complete run of the 9 G.L.M. cahiers issued between May 1936 and March 1939.

    A few spines slightly faded, as is often the case; otherwise a pleasing copy, complete with its original publisher’s slipcase in full grey boards, with red printed title label pasted to the spine.

    With numerous contributions by most of the Surrealist poets, writers, and artists, including: André Breton, René Char, Paul Éluard, Philippe Soupault, René Crevel, Valentine Penrose, Federico García Lorca, Pablo Neruda, Michel Leiris, Max Ernst, Man Ray, and André Masson, as well as several spiritual forebears of Surrealism such as Franz Kafka, Lewis Carroll, and Raymond Roussel...

  10. ChantiersChantiers
    Joë BOUSQUET, Paul ÉLUARD

    Chantiers[CHANTIERS Nos. 1–9 – Complete Set of 9 Issues]

    Gallimard|Carcassonne • Paris Janvier 1928 - Juillet 1930|18.5 x 24 cm|9 volumes agrafés et brochés

    First edition of each of the 9 issues of this important literary magazine published in Carcassonne by Joë Bousquet and René Nelli.

    Contributions by Joë Bousquet, André Cayatte, Paul Éluard, Max Ernst, Henri Féraud, Benjamin Fondane, Ferdinand Alquié, Pierre and Jean Audard, André Gaillard, Abel Gance, Marcel Jouhandeau, Michel Leiris, Georges Malkine, René Nelli, Claude-André Puget, Zdenko Reich, André de Richaud, Carlo Suarès, Gilbert Trolliet, André Gaillard, among others...

    A few minor, inconsequential tears to the foot of the spine on some issues, a few spines slightly sunned; a handsome set.

    A rare complete set of the literary and poetic periodical...
